Kyle Rudolph: Vikings’ return to Sam Darnold uncertain, points to franchise tag

Ad

Kyle Rudolph, a former Minnesota Vikings tight end, has expressed his thoughts on the team’s quarterback situation, citing it as “really tough” to see Sam Darnold returning. Rudolph believes that the Vikings have to make a decision on whether to keep Darnold or give the keys to the offense to J.J. McCarthy, who was drafted in the 2023 NFL Draft.

Rudolph spoke with Fox News Digital, stating that Darnold had a great season, but his last two games were disappointing. He also emphasized the importance of the salary cap, saying that the Vikings have to make decisions based on the ramifications of the salary cap and what that does for the roster.

Rudolph believes that Darnold may get a decent deal, but it might not be with the Vikings. He mentioned that the quarterback position is about the money piece, and that the team has to make decisions based on salary cap constraints.

The Vikings will also consider using the franchise tag on Darnold, which would give them an option to keep him on a one-year franchise tag deal. However, this would come with a significant salary cap hit, making it an uphill battle for the team.

Rudolph also touched on the idea of the Kansas City Chiefs getting favorable treatment from referees, citing statistics that show they are not disadvantaged by the refs. He believes that it is not about favoritism, but about their high-profile status and the attention they receive, which can sometimes lead to more calls being made in their favor.
